Welcome to Troop 140 "The Biggest & the Best!"
Troop 140 meets every Monday at 7:30 pm at St. Mary Church, on the NW corner of Lake Cook and Buffalo Grove Roads in Buffalo Grove, Illinois.

We are a large and very active high adventure troop with a variety of activities and scheduled monthly outings.
In our short 44 year history we have achieved what few if any other troops have.
During our Eagle Court of Honor, on Sunday, April 27th, 2008, we are adding 3 more Eagles, bringing our total to 121 Eagle Scouts. This is an achievement that we are extremely proud of! Congratulations to our new Eagles!
|
| We attribute our success to our mentoring program and focus on advancement, merit badges and high adventure activities which keeps our scouts very interested and involved. |
| For our first year scouts, our focus is on rank advancement with a very exciting program, the objective being that every 1st year scout achieve First Class by the end of their first year. |
| For our older scouts, we have many high adventure activities and opportunities for merit badges and rank advancement as well. We are recognized as a very active high adventure troop as can be seen by reviewing our 5 year plan. |
